About Our Hospital

Canyon Creek Animal Clinic is a growing small animal practice located in Richardson providing high quality, dedicated care for every patient. Our hospital has the coolest environment and culture! If you want to be part of a very special team of doctors and support staff with family feel, dynamic personalities that jive well together, who can build relationships with clients and take care of their pets throughout their lifetime, this is the practice for you!

We work with a group of practices in the Dallas area and see all types of small animal cases ranging from routine wellness, surgery, and dentistry, to internal medicine and emergency care. We are paired with a specialty practice and invest in your success by providing mentorship from senior veterinarians.

We are open Monday - Friday: 7:00am - 6:00pm and Saturday: 8:00am - 5:00pm

About Thrive

Vet-founded and Austin-born, Thrive Pet Healthcare has expanded to over 380 partner hospitals nationwide, united by a mission to shape the future of pet well-being through medical excellence, innovative technology, and a connected community.

We bridge general practice, urgent care, specialty, and emergency care, and our locally rooted, nationally connected hospitals benefit from Thrive's extensive resources while maintaining their unique identities.
